(ISC)² CISSP Exam and Certification

The Kaplan University CISSP Certificate program is designed to prepare information security professionals for the (ISC)² CISSP Exam and Certification. To be eligible to sit for the (ISC)² CISSP Exam one must have 5 years information security related work experience or a college degree and 4 years information security related work experience or 3 years information security work experience and a master degree in information security from a National Center of Excellence. Some background questions regarding criminal history and background are asked, an examination fee is required and must legally commit to the (ISC)² code of ethics.
